草庐IT

gesturelistener

全部标签

Android GestureListener 未检测到事件

我在网上看了很多例子,它们都以这种方式实现了gesturelistener。我无法让android获取手势事件,因为myText的值没有改变,而且我在logcat中也没有得到任何输出。我做错了什么?publicclassMainActivityextendsActivity{privateGestureDetectorgDetector;privateTextViewmyText;@Overridepublic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(

Android:像 Inshorts news app 这样的布局动画

像那些新闻应用程序一样上下滑动效果inshorts、远足新闻、杂音。整个布局顺畅地向上/向下。检查此链接上的应用程序inshorts和murmur.我试过这段代码...publicclassVerticalViewPagerextendsViewPager{publicVerticalViewPager(Contextcontext){super(context);init();}publicVerticalViewPager(Contextcontext,AttributeSetattrs){super(context,attrs);init();}privatevoidinit()

android - Android中点击和点击的区别

[GestureDetector.OnGestureListener][1]类具有方法[onSingleTapUp(MotionEvent)][2]:NotifiedWhenatapOccurswiththeupMotionEventquetriggeredit.这个方法和onclick的功能一样吗?我可以使用此方法实现我希望从onclick方法获得的相同行为吗? 最佳答案 我做了一些测试,似乎答案是YES,您可以使用onSingleTapUp而不是onclick。onSingleTapUp方法可以很好地区分简单单击和双击或长按。我

android - Gesturelistener onFling 行为不一致

更新:查看扩展问题的赏金。我在ListView上设置了一个GestureDetector。ListView是一个完整的fragment,来自窗口的一侧并部分覆盖另一个fragment。我想让用户能够将其滑动关闭(即奇妙list是右侧此功能的一个很好的例子)。这是我的设置:gestureListener=newView.OnTouchListener(){publicbooleanonTouch(Viewv,MotionEventevent){if(gestureDetector.onTouchEvent(event)){returntrue;}returnfalse;}};listVi